As families and individuals begin to arrive in our area, they will need help and advice on things like universal credit, setting up a bank account, finding a doctor and a dentist, finding a school or a nursery, employment opportunities, and completing the associated forms. If you have experience of giving help of this sort (eg. Citizens Advice) and have a few hours to spare, please get in touch.
